Everybody lives in a catchment
Catchment areas include all the land through which water flows - from the hills, through the valley to the river mouth at the coast.
Where is the Pioneer Catchment?
The Pioneer Catchment is on the Queensland coast between Rockhampton and Townsville, about 900km north of Brisbane. We are at the southern end of the famous Whitsunday Islands. Our area includes the coastal catchments of Alligator Creek and St Helen’s Creek in the north, Sandy Creek and Sandringham Creek in the south and areas in the west to the top of Eungella in the Clarke Range. It covers the local government area of Mackay City and part of Mirani Shire. We have a population of over 100 000, most of whom live in Mackay City, while the current boom is creating development around some of the coastal and valley townships. Our creeks and rivers all run into the waters of the Great Barrier Reef lagoon.
Pioneer Catchment and Landcare Group is one of the three catchment and landcare groups that make up the Mackay Whitsunday Natural Resource Management region. Our neighbour to the north is Whitsunday Catchment Landcare and in the south is Sarina Landcare Catchment Management Association
